Description de l'emploi
About the Role
At Lifetouch, which is part of the Shutterfly family of brands, the work centers on helping people express themselves and preserving the spirit of “Picture Day.” With a 90-year legacy of photographing children and families, the company places strong value on delivering a smooth and dependable customer experience.
The Account Service Coordinator supports yearbook agreement handling, record accuracy, and technical/customer assistance across the design and production journey. The role partners with advisers and internal teams to keep the process moving from setup through delivery, including website help, issue resolution, and troubleshooting.
Primary Responsibilities
- Accept signed yearbook agreements, update bookings, and enter event details accurately.
- Set up and activate Yearbook APOs, making sure underclass APOs are connected correctly and all information is verified.
- Configure offerings and keep account records current for ongoing yearbook support.
- Respond quickly and professionally to customer questions through phone, chat, and Salesforce cases.
- Track customer interactions carefully and work with internal teams to close out complicated issues.
- Guide customers as they use and manage their yearbook website.
- Deliver technical support and troubleshoot website-related problems to maintain a positive user experience.
- Address product and service concerns by identifying the issue, explaining the fix, and following through until the matter is resolved.
Additional Duties
- Work with Sales, Design Services, Operations, and Manufacturing to share feedback and help ensure customer needs are met.
- Support yearbook advisers during production, especially with quality and delivery concerns.
- Take part in initiatives aimed at improving processes.
- Keep product knowledge, system changes, and company policies up to date.

Compensation and Benefits
Pay is influenced by job level, responsibilities, location, and candidate experience. Base salary ranges vary by state: California ($31,500-$44,750), Connecticut and New York ($31,500-$41,000), Colorado, Illinois, Minnesota and Washington ($31,500-$38,000), Nevada ($29,500-$41,000), Maryland and New Jersey ($34,000-$41,000), and Hawaii ($29,500-$35,750).
This role may also qualify for a bonus incentive, health benefits, a 401(k) plan, and other employee perks.
